CFTRI’s to host TechBharat-2022 from May 19; to bring together FoodTech and AgriTech industry
Team Udayavani, May 17, 2022, 6:29 PM IST
The third edition of the TechBharat-2022 will be hosted jointly by CSIR-CFTRI and Laghu Udyog Bharathi from May 19 at the CFTRI (Central Food Technological Research Institute) campus in Mysuru.
The theme for the 3-day event of the 2022 edition is “Transforming India’s FoodTech, AgriTech, and Agronomic Landscape”.
CFTRI Director Dr. Sridevi Annapoorna Singh told media persons on Tuesday that the thrust is on making farmers aware of the food processing and value addition technologies such as drones, Artificial Intelligence (AI), and the Internet of Things (IoT).
The expo brings together companies involved in the FoodTech and AgriTech industry. “TechBharat – FoodTech offers a compelling environment of knowledge sharing through a powerful conference and masterclasses. Speakers include policymakers from the Government, heads of India’s most powerful food manufacturing, marketing, technology, and retailing companies, as well as domain experts from some of the world’s most respected market research organizations,” the website of the event said.
Further, “TechBharat – Agri Tech offers “a perfect conference for understanding the latest trends in agri-tech innovation. TechBharat Agri Tech of bringing in a fantastic blend of established, multinational companies along with a vast array of exciting start-ups, that attract investors, business development leaders, technology scouts, media, etc. A preferred forum for networking in the Agri tech space.”
